Gassing Up for a Good Cause

Fuel Good Day to go in mid-September, support local organizations

People filling up at Armstrong Regional Cooperative stations will be able to help out some local organizations.

The ARC’s Fuel Good Day will go on September 17, during which 10 cents for every litre of fuel sold at the Co-op gas bars will go to support local organizations and charities that operate in the communities. The money raised through the sale of all grades of gasoline as well as diesel fuel will go to support specific organizations in communities.

  • Vernon Co-op gas bars will support the North Okanagan Neurological Association (NONA)
  • Armstrong Co-op gas bar will support local Girl Guides
  • Salmon Arm Co-op gas bars will support the Shuswap Area Family Emergency (SAFE) Society
  • The Cranbrook Co-op gas bar will support the Kin Club of Cranbrook

“Once again, Co-op Fuel Good Day is providing the opportunity for us to work together with our members and customers for the benefit of our community,” Jason Keis, marketing and community relations manager with the Armstrong Regional Cooperative, stated.

“The Armstrong Regional Cooperative is committed to serving the community and giving back, not just on this day but throughout the year. Fuel Good Day is one of many ways we fuel our communities, whether it’s by sharing profits with our members or supporting local organizations that are doing important work right here in our own backyard.”

Fuel Good Day initiatives by Co-op locations across Western Canada have raised over $4.2-million for more than 800 organizations since launching in 2017.
